Soil Analysis: Why It Matters
One essential aspect of excavation is soil evaluation. A professional will certainly examine the type of dirt at your site-- whether it's clay, sand, or rock-- as each type offers one-of-a-kind difficulties. As an example:
- Clay can increase when wet, causing possible architectural issues.
- Sand has little communication and might collapse easily.
Understanding these features assists in intending the excavation process effectively.

Demolition vs. Deconstruction: Comprehending the Difference
Before diving into demolition services, it's essential to compare demolition and deconstruction. While demolition entails taking apart structures swiftly, deconstruction focuses on salvaging products for reuse. Specialists can lead you towards the very best option based upon your specific needs.

Factors That Determine Job Expenses in Excavation and Demolition
Understanding Expense Variables
Several variables influence the cost of excavation and demolition jobs:
- Site Location - Ease of access impacts labor costs.
- Material Type - Different materials have differing disposal fees.
- Project Size - Larger projects normally incur higher expenses.
- Timeframe - Immediate timelines may increase costs because of overtime labor rates.
